Between a square of perimeter \( 44 \mathrm{cm} \) and a circle of circumference \( 44 \mathrm{cm} \) which figure has a larger area and by how much?

  • A. Square, \( 33 \mathrm{cm}^{2} \)
  • B. Circle, \( 33 \mathrm{cm}^{2} \)
  • C. Both have equal areas
  • D. square, \( 95 \mathrm{cm}^{2} \)

Step-by-step solution

Square perimeter 44 cm gives side 11 cm, area = 121 cm². Circle circumference 44 cm gives radius = 22/π cm, area = 484/π cm² ≈ 154.06 cm². Circle area is larger by 484/π - 121 = (484 - 121π)/π ≈ 33 cm².
